Financiers usually make inquiries concerning the prospective Roi (ROI) they can anticipate from their EB-5 investment. It is essential to keep in mind that EB-5 offerings typically do not provide the exact same ROI as basic financial investments as a result of certain considerations special to the EB-5 program.
Recently, these investments have actually given Return of investments ranging from 0.25% to 8% per annum. EB5 Visa. It's vital to recognize that these returns are details to investments readily available and vary depending on the individual project's qualities.

The timing of when capitalists can expect to receive their EB-5 funds back depends on numerous aspects. It is critical for get started financiers to have a clear understanding of the nature of their investment and the terms outlined in the operating arrangement. It's essential to acknowledge that financiers are making an equity financial investment in the New Commercial Venture (NCE), which then supplies a financing to the Task Creating Entity (JCE).
To assess the timing of the financing repayment by the JCE, capitalists must thoroughly review the funding terms. This consists of understanding when the finance begins, the timeline for payment, and any type of stipulations for feasible extensions. By having a clear understanding of the loan terms, capitalists can estimate when they might receive their preliminary investment back from the JCE.Furthermore, once the funds are returned to the NCE, there might be chances for reinvestment.
This contract offers details on when and how the NCE will certainly be liquified, permitting investors to have an idea of when they might expect to receive their funding back. Financiers need to very carefully review the operating contract and speak with legal and monetary experts to ensure an extensive understanding of the investment structure, timing, and possible returns.

In the context of EB-5 investments, it is necessary to emphasize that there can be no warranty or assurance of when a financier will receive payment of their funds. If such a warranty exists, it can raise concerns and potentially lead to the rejection of the investor's EB-5 request by USCIS.
